How Do Photovoltaic Panels Generate Electricity 24 Hours a Day?
The Science Behind Round-the-Clock Solar Power
You might wonder: how do photovoltaic panels generate electricity 24 hours a day when sunlight isn’t always available? The answer lies in innovative energy storage solutions and hybrid systems. Let’s break down the process using everyday analogies – think of it like charging a giant battery during the day to power your home at night.
Key Components Enabling 24/7 Solar Energy
- Solar panels convert sunlight into DC electricity during daylight
- Energy storage systems (ESS) store excess power
- Smart inverters manage energy flow between sources
Breaking Down the 24-Hour Cycle
Daytime Operations
From sunrise to sunset, photovoltaic cells generate maximum output. On average, modern panels achieve 18-22% efficiency, with top-tier models reaching 24%. But here’s the catch – most households only use 30-40% of this energy immediately.
The Storage Revolution
This is where lithium-ion batteries shine. Let’s look at real-world numbers:
| Battery Type | Efficiency | Cycle Life |
|---|---|---|
| Lithium-ion | 95% | 6,000 cycles |
| Lead-acid | 80% | 500 cycles |
Advanced systems now incorporate AI-driven energy management, optimizing consumption patterns like a smart thermostat learns your temperature preferences.

Case Study: Desert Installation
A 50MW solar farm in Nevada combines tracking systems with 8-hour battery storage. Result? 92% availability factor – comparable to traditional power plants!

Conclusion
While photovoltaic panels don’t directly generate electricity at night, modern systems combine solar harvesting with intelligent storage – essentially creating a daylight-powered battery that never sleeps. The future? Expect solar-hydrogen hybrids and perovskite-enhanced panels to push boundaries further.
FAQ
- Q: Do solar panels work during cloudy days?A: Yes, at 10-25% of maximum capacity
- Q: What’s the lifespan of storage batteries?A: 10-15 years with proper maintenance
